Output 21434d37c3facb91ae5edfaa61ff730ec48bf1fe4ffc053b007fc418699ad184:6

value
17490499
script pubkey
OP_0 OP_PUSHBYTES_20 82205b17ba77408c6f135ed686cf430e54131413
address
bc1qsgs9k9a6waqgcmcntmtgdn6rpe2px9qn9avuhw
transaction
21434d37c3facb91ae5edfaa61ff730ec48bf1fe4ffc053b007fc418699ad184